Do you offer specialized treatments for pets with allergies to local Mississippi pollen and grasses?

Yes, we offer hypoallergenic, oatmeal-based shampoos and soothing aloe vera rinses specifically designed to relieve the itchy skin and irritation caused by common local allergens like pine pollen and ragweed. A good de-shedding treatment can also help remove allergens trapped in the undercoat, providing significant relief for your pet.

How do you handle the removal and prevention of ticks, which are prevalent in the wooded areas around Stringer?

During every grooming session, we perform a thorough skin and coat inspection. Any ticks found are safely and properly removed. We also offer medicated tick-repellent baths and can apply a vet-recommended, grooming-safe preventive treatment upon request (provided by the owner) to help protect your pet after they leave our spa.

What are your options for de-skunking a pet, an occasional but pungent problem for dogs in Stringer's countryside?

We provide an emergency de-skunking service using a professional-grade, enzymatic formula that is far more effective than homemade tomato juice remedies. This treatment neutralizes the odor-causing compounds rather than just masking the smell. Think about what our pups encounter: red clay that stains, summer ticks and fleas, pollen from our beautiful pine forests, and the occasional adventurous roll in something less pleasant. A spa day tackles all of this. Start with a thorough brushing to remove loose fur and mats, especially important for our long-haired friends before the real heat sets in. Use a gentle, oatmeal-based shampoo to soothe skin that might be itchy from seasonal allergens. And pay special attention to those paws! Cleaning and checking between the pads for burrs, cuts, or cracked pads is a must after a romp in our fields and woods.

You can create a wonderful spa experience right at home. Set up in the backyard with a kiddie pool or a hose on a warm afternoon. Use treats and a calm voice to make it a positive event. For a truly local touch, after the bath, consider a calming wipe-down with a cooled green tea rinse (just brew some plain tea and let it cool) which can help with itchy skin, a common issue here. Don’t forget the ears—moisture and pollen can lead to infections, so a gentle ear cleaning is key.
